Ingredients You'll Need
16 oz. elbow macaroni
3 Tbsp. butter
1 1/2 C. milk, divided
2 large eggs, lightly beaten
1 Lb. cubed (1/2 in. size) Velveeta cheese
8 oz. shredded mild cheddar cheese, divided
8 oz. shredded Monterey jack cheese
1 tsp. freshly ground black pepper
Directions
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
Cook macaroni in a large pot of salted boiling water 8 - 10 minutes.
Drain well and pour into a large mixing bowl.
Melt on low the Velveeta cheese and 3/4 c milk until melted.
Pour melted cheese sauce over macaroni and stir.
Add in butter, 3/4 c. milk, eggs, 1 c. shredded cheeses & pepper.
Mix well and transfer to a 2 qt. baking dish.
Pour the remaining shredded cheese on top.
Cover with tin foil sprayed with cooking spray.
Bake about 25 minutes.
